Output 7ec895c7b3eded69f96d98fae22e8128c263f73407a59de52428d0759e39e2f9:1

value
1961732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e01bc1bd3271f005de848a541020420a3d689f OP_EQUAL
address
3B4yKSHg2p4MRspVUUiKSCJmuiHepT6cg6
transaction
7ec895c7b3eded69f96d98fae22e8128c263f73407a59de52428d0759e39e2f9
spent
true